Physician Recruitment and Retention Initiative Achieves Funding Goal with Support from Agnico Eagle
The Timmins Physician Recruitment and Retention Committee is excited to announce that it has achieved its funding goal, thanks to a $600,000 donation from Agnico Eagle Mines Limited (“Agnico Eagle”). Together, Agnico Eagle, the City of Timmins, and Timmins and District Hospital (“TADH”) will invest $1.8 million in physician incentives to attract physicians to Timmins. This funding will support the creation of a $60,000 start-up grant for up to thirty physicians over the next three years.
